brand-new set of stairs that was coming out about building into a
parking lot. It's obviously higher than 30 inches from the ground, yet
there's no guardrail, only two handrails.
Two things could have happened in a situation like this. There weren't
any building permits pulled and the owners of the property didn't know
any better.
Or if the building apartment didn't require guardrails, because the
stairs were only going to be used by the occupants of the building.
There are different building codes for public, commercial, industrial
and private use. Again, this is why I strongly suggest that you check
with your local building and safety department before building anything,
including a stairway.
